Weather & Climate in San Benito Encinal, Mexico

Temperature, precipitation, air quality, natural hazards, and monthly weather data.

San Benito Encinal has a warm climate with an average annual temperature of 79°F (26°C). Winters average 73°F in January while summers reach 80°F in July / relatively mild seasonal variation. The area gets 318 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Annual precipitation totals 75.3 inches (wetter than the 38-inch national average). The city sits at an elevation of 266 feet.

San Benito Encinal has a seasonal temperature swing of 12°F / from 73°F in February to 85°F in May. Total annual precipitation is 93.6 inches, with July being the wettest month (19.2") and March the driest (1.5").
